A Rewarding Career at the Mayo

Dr. Kai–Nan An

Thursday, 06 Feb 2020 at 7:00 pm – Great Hall

Dr. An, director emeritus of the orthopedic biomechanics laboratory at the Mayo Clinic, will discuss his ongoing studies about medical and biochemical factors influencing soft tissue integrity, performance, and remodeling. Dr. An will also discuss the culture in health care and his personal life lessons from working at the Mayo Clinic. The Pease Family Scholar in Kinesiology
